This lecture covers the accumulation of energy in materials due to plastic deformation, focusing on the energy associated with stacking fault energies, strain energy, and the increase in internal energy of the metal. It also discusses the estimation of dislocation density, heating effects, and the mobility of grain joints and sub-joints during deformation.
